HRS §523A-63
How the State Handles Property Sent to It
This section says that property sent to the State under this part is treated like property sent under part I. For two years after the State gets it, no one can claim it. After that, people must follow the claim process in part I.

The statute, as written — Disposition of property received
Property received under this part shall be deposited or sold by the director as though received under part I of this chapter. Property received under this part shall not be subject to claim within two years following the date upon which it is paid to or received by the State. Thereafter, persons claiming an interest in the unclaimed property delivered to the State pursuant to this part shall make their claims in the manner provided in part I of this chapter.
